we have a Cisco catalyst express 500G switch (WS-CE500G-12TC;IOS:12.2(25)SEG5) with SFP: GLC-SX-MM transceivers. We want to connect a remote building (aproximately 50 meters).
For now, we connecting this two buildings via 2 optical converters with 100Mbit/s speed and then metalic connection to switch.
Now we want to migrate this connection to 1Gbit/s. We want to use a SFP ports so direct connection to switch will be used and converter Alied Telesys AT-MC1004 will be on other side. I painted it on pictures (actual situation-1 and new situation-2). I think all prerequesites are good, but link status is "no link on the port" on cisco switch...
Can someone idea where can be a possible problem or how to diagnostic this problem?

What did you finally determine was the cause of the NO LINK ON PORT on the Cisco Switch?
08-25-2009 05:39 AM
Problem was that optical convertor is converting 1Gbit/s optic to only 1Gbit/s metalic and we had a PC with 100Mbit/s ethernt card. So when we change ethernet card to 1Gbit/s link was up....
